Determine your ability to negotiate. If the company is experiencing financial difficulty, you may not be able to ask for more than what is being offered, but you may be able to trade one thing for something else you think you may need. For instance, perhaps you can trade some severance pay for insurance benefits. imvu ring textures

WebMar 28, 2016 · Your chances of severance can also go up if the employer thinks they have done you wrong in some other way, such as moved you into a position that you didn't have the skills for or fired you soon after you moved from out-of-state for the job. In that case, reasonable employers are likely to want to provide severance to cushion the blow. WebA voluntary layoff is a layoff that is initiated by an employee rather than an employer. In this situation, employees volunteer to be laid off in exchange for a severance package. This differs from a traditional layoff in which …
